Abstract: | In recent years, there is a paradigm shift on the development of various wireless technologies. Wide variety of wireless networks has emerged, which lead to heterogeneous network environment. Wireless user population is growing sharply, due to the increase in multimedia services like streaming media, audio and video in live and other social networking services, expecting seamless communication anytime, anywhere with the upgraded multimode user terminals. The smart phones can do a variety of useful jobs. In addition to make calls, they can be used to create and share multimedia files, run very useful applications and do data processing. In the existing research, those devices suffer from some limitations including limited storage and processing capacity and short battery life time due to energy drain which is noticed to be increased when running applications that require intensive computations on the mobile devices. Most current industrial mobile devices are operated by a limited built-in battery. Thus, energy efficiency is a very important issue and an elementary requirement for battery-operated industrial mobile devices. During thus energy saving efficiency some of the issues are also present such signal fading which loss signal or information. Efficient path to send data from one device to another device becomes difficult. To solve all of these problems an efficient network interface management scheme is required to enhance energy efficiency in industrial environments. Therefore, to overcome these issues, in the proposed system, efficient and effective network interface-selection algorithms and energy aware routing methods are proposed for energy efficiency significantly. newline |
